      2. WARRANTY OF HORSE’S HEALTH. The Client warrants that the Horse shall enter the Orrion Farms premises free from transmissible diseases, and must be effectively wormed, and current on immunizations for this area. The following up-to-date documents must be presented to Orrion Farms by Client prior to the entry of the Horse onto the premises: (a) Veterinarian Health Certificate, (b) Worming & Immunization Record and (c) Negative Coggins Test.  Client authorizes Orrion Farms to keep the Horse current on all deworming and vaccination programs.

VETERINARY CARE.  Orion Farms is authorized to maintain and provide vaccinations, Coggins test, foot care, and other veterinary needs, including emergency surgery at its discretion, at Client’s expense.  Orrion Farms is hereby appointed Client’s agent and authorized to take all actions and incur for Client all obligations necessary to maintain and provide all reasonable care for the Horse, including without limitation vaccination, worming, Coggins test, dentistry, lameness treatments, medical treatment for injury or illness, farrier care, regular breeding cultures, and other veterinary needs, including emergency surgery, at its discretion, at Client’s sole expense.  Orrion Farms will attempt to contact Client and/or its insurer before authorizing any non-routine or emergency care if the health of the Horse will not be compromised thereby.  Orrion Farms is specifically authorized (but is under no duty) to secure emergency veterinary or farrier care as Orrion Farms, in Orrion Farms’ discretion, deems necessary for the health and well-being of the Horse.  All costs of such care secured shall be paid for by Client within ten (10) days from the date Client receives notice thereof, or Orrion Farms is authorized, as Client’s agent, to arrange direct billing to Client. Orrion Farms shall assume the Client desires surgical care if recommended by a veterinarian in the event of colic, or other life-threatening illness, unless otherwise instructed by the Client in writing.

      9. SECURITY INTEREST. In order to secure the payment and performance by Client of all of its obligations hereunder, Client hereby grants to Orrion Farms security interest in the Horse, and any production or proceeds thereof (the “Collateral”).  This security interest is in addition to any statutory lien rights that may arise from time to time in favor of Orrion Farms.  Client will, at Orrion Farms’ request and at Clients expense, execute and deliver to Orrion Farms any financing statements and other documents as Orrion Farms may request in order to perfect its security interest in the Collateral or to exercise and enforce its rights hereunder with respect to the Collateral.  By signing this Agreement, Client hereby appoints Orrion Farms as Client’s attorney-in-fact to execute and record in the name of and on behalf of Client such additional financing statements and documents as Orrion Farms may request for such purpose.  The parties hereto agree that a photographic or other reproduction of this Agreement shall be sufficient as a financing statement and may be filed as such.

      11. RIGHT OF LIEN. Client acknowledges that Orrion Farms has a right of lien as set forth in the laws of the State of Arizona and/or the State of Washington, for the entire amount due for the board, training, showing and all other expenses related to the Horse, including expenses incurred by third parties while the Horse is at Orrion Farms.  Client also acknowledges that Orrion Farms has the right to retain possession of the Horse and other property belonging to Client until the amount of said indebtedness is discharged or Orrion Farms forecloses on the lien and may sell the Horse and property in accordance with applicable law to satisfy the debt owed to Orrion Farms. The Client shall also be responsible to pay all costs of sale including legal fees incurred by Orrion Farms. Orrion Farms retains the right to demand that all indebtedness be paid in cash, cashier’s check, or money order.
